Alcoholism Is Influenced By Both Hereditary And Environmental Factors
Alcohol addiction is influenced by both environmental and genetic factors. Curiously, males have a higher propensity for alcoholism in this circumstance than women.
People with diminished inhibitions are at an even greater chance for becoming alcoholics. If a person comes from a family group with one or more alcoholics and loves to take risks, they should recognize that they are at what is viewed as high risk for developing into an alcoholic.
Current academic works have determined that genetics plays an essential function in the advancement of alcohol addiction but the familial pathways or precise genes to dependency have not been discovered. At this time, it is thought that the hereditary predisposition towards alcoholism in a person does not ensure that she or he will definitely develop into an alcoholic but instead just suggests that those individuals feel the effects of the alcohol more intensely and quickly. In result, the decision of familial chance is just a decision of greater chance toward the addiction and not always a sign of future alcohol addiction.
There was a gene learned about in 1990 called the DRD2 gene. This is the first gene that has proven to have any link toward influencing the result of alcohol addiction in humans. Once more, considering the way this certain gene works, the individual with the DRD2 gene would be thought to have a higher pull to the effects of alcohol compared with somebody without the gene but having DRD2 does not guarantee alcoholism in the person.
The urgent desire to detect a gene accountable for alcoholism is due in part to the pressing need to help ascertain people who are at higher risk when they are adolescents. It is believed that this could prevent them from developing into alcoholics to begin with. It has been proven that these individuals should never take their very first drink of alcohol but with adolescents consuming alcohol at younger and younger ages it is not typically feasible to stop them before learning about their inherited predisposition toward alcoholism.
